Wi-Fi Network Security. Practical Guidelines
Reliable protection on public networks starts with basic, yet conscious, user actions. It is these simple principles that form the foundation of safe online behavior. They significantly reduce the risk of data leaks.
Use HTTPS connections
One of the most critical steps is to check whether a website uses the HTTPS protocol. This means that data between your browser and the server is encrypted. Most modern browsers indicate such sites with a padlock icon in the address bar. When using public Wi-Fi, HTTPS significantly reduces the risk of information interception. But it does not guarantee complete protection. So, use it in conjunction with other measures.
Pay attention to the correctness of the domain name. Phishing sites can mimic HTTPS protection. Use browser extensions that force connections to HTTPS. This is especially useful on sites where not all pages use encryption by default.
Avoid automatic connection
The feature that automatically connects to familiar networks can be dangerous. Attackers can create fake access points with similar names. Turn this feature off to control which networks you connect to and avoid connecting to fake Wi-Fi.
Regularly clear your list of saved networks. This way, youβll avoid accidentally connecting to old or unsafe access points. Verify the network name with the venueβs staff to ensure its authenticity. This is a simple but effective way to avoid βevil twinβ attacks.
Use two-factor authentication
2FA adds an extra security layer. It requires login confirmation via a second channel. This makes it much harder for unauthorized people to access your accounts. The safest option is to use code generator apps. They are less vulnerable to interception than SMS. Keep backup access codes in a safe place so you donβt lose access to your account. You should enable 2FA for all services that support this feature. This is particularly important for email and online banking.
Strategies for Protecting Yourself on Free Wi-Fi in Your Daily Life
Your daily habits play a key role when it comes to reducing risks. A disciplined approach to basic precautions significantly increases your security, even without complex technical solutions.
Avoid financial transactions
Entering payment details over public Wi-Fi or using online banking is one of the riskiest scenarios. If possible, itβs best to postpone such actions until youβre connected to a secure network. If you must do so, be sure to use a VPN. Make sure the website has an HTTPS connection.
Avoid saving payment details in your browser when using public networks. Using official bank mobile apps is often safer than using a browser. Enable transaction notifications to respond quickly to suspicious activity.
Turn off file sharing
Before connecting to an open network, make sure these features are disabled in your device settings. Set the βpublic networkβ mode in your operating system settings. This will automatically limit your deviceβs visibility to other users. This also reduces the risk of unauthorized access to your files. Check your network access settings after system updates, as they may change.
Update your software
Using outdated software increases the risk of known vulnerabilities being exploited. System and app updates often include security patches. Regular updates are an effective step toward free Wi-Fi protection. Enable automatic updates so you donβt miss critical security patches. Pay special attention to browser and operating system updates. These are the most common targets of attacks.
Boost Your Public Wi-Fi Security. Best Practices
Safe online behavior is often just as important as technical tools. It is attention to detail and good habits that help you avoid common mistakes.
Donβt ignore security warnings
If your browser or system warns you about an unsafe connection or certificate, do not ignore these warnings. They may indicate an attempt to intercept your data. Such warnings often appear when a websiteβs certificate is invalid or has been spoofed. This is a typical sign of an attack. Ignoring these warnings can lead to the disclosure of confidential info to third parties. Disconnect immediately. Verify the siteβs security before proceeding.
Use mobile internet as an alternative
In many cases, mobile internet is a safer option. If possible, use it for important transactions. Mobile networks typically have built-in encryption. This makes it harder to intercept data compared to open Wi-Fi hotspots. It is especially important when you access banking services or corporate resources. Even temporary use of mobile internet can reduce risks significantly.
Log out of accounts after use
Log out of your accounts after youβre done. Especially if youβre using a shared or public device. That way, youβll reduce the unauthorized accessβ risk. A left-open session can be used by other users or attackers without needing to enter a password. Clear your cache and cookies after youβve used public networks. Doing so will prevent session data from being saved and improve your overall security.
Technical Tools for Wi-Fi Network Security
1. Antivirus software.
Modern antivirus programs not only protect your device but can also warn you about dangerous networks or websites.
2. Firewall.
A firewall monitors incoming and outgoing traffic, blocking suspicious connections.
3. Password managers.
You may store and generate passwords without memorizing them.
4. VPN.
Unlike HTTPS, which protects only individual websites, a VPN secures all traffic, including apps.
5. Secure DNS.
DNS over HTTPS (DoH) or DNS over TLS (DoT) encrypt DNS requests. This means the following. Even requests to websites cannot be easily intercepted or altered.
6. Security extension.
Browser extensions can block;
- malicious websites,
- trackers,
- phishing pages before they cause any harm.
7. Endpoint protection / EDR.
More advanced solutions than traditional antivirus software can analyze program behavior and detect suspicious activity in real time.
8. Automatic device lock.
It may seem basic. But the automatic screen lock feature is an important element of technical protection.
